📣I'll be at the poster session with our follow-up on Discrete Flow Matching. We derive a closed-form solution to the kinetic optimal problem for conditional velocity on discrete spaces.

Padding in our non-AR sequence models? Yuck. 🙅 👉 Instead of unmasking, our new work *Edit Flows* perform iterative refinements via position-relative inserts and deletes, operations naturally suited for variable-length sequence generation. Easily better than using mask tokens.

Excited to share our recent work on corrector sampling in language models! A new sampling method that mitigates error accumulation by iteratively revisiting tokens in a window of previously generated text.

**Transition Matching** is a new iterative generative paradigm using Flow Matching or AR models to transition between generation intermediate states, leading to an improved generation quality and speed!
